Common Name5'-Methoxycurcumin
ClassSmall Molecule
Description5'-Methoxycurcumin is found in beverages. 5'-Methoxycurcumin is a constituent of Curcuma xanthorrhiza (Java turmeric).

Chemical Taxonomy
Description belongs to the class of organic compounds known as curcuminoids. These are aromatic compounds containing a curcumin moiety, which is composed of two aryl buten-2-one (feruloyl) chromophores joined by a methylene group.
